Character Biography
Name: Brille
Gender: Female
Age: 24
Race: Half Elf
Occupations: Waitress(briefly), Guard in Training(formerly); Corpse (briefly), Mysterious Rogue (current)
Likes: Colorful sunsets, rain, quiet nights, physical affection (cuddling, playing with hair, etc..; doesn't admit it)
Dislikes: children, large bodies of water
Talents and Abilities: Slight knowledge of magic; uses it to enhance strength, acrobatics, proficient in fencing
Personality: Quiet, hard on the outside, often snarky to strangers. While working will be kind and flirtatious to make money.
Bio: She spent most of her child living in the city and learning from those around her. Her parents were both hard working and not home most of the time; so she learned independence early on. As a child she would often get into mischief using her magic to play simple tricks on those in her neighborhood. Her family lived in a relatively safe area; just outside the inner slums of the city. After a robbery that left her mother grievously wounded her family moved to a small, slow paced town in which her mother's family resided.
Feeling tension at home and feeling isolated amongst strangers; she sought out a job to help take care of her family. That is, until she discovered the Magics Guild located in the next town over. She would visit there often. Sitting in the back of classes avidly sitting through two or three of the same lessons. Although a membership was required; the head of the guild didn't have the heart to extinguish her passion and allowed her to continue to visit. It all came to a halt when someone pinned a theft of a ancient relic on her, and she was banned from ever setting foot on the campus.
While working as a waitress things within the family were okay, especially since she had stopped dabbling in magic. Her mother would often encourage her to use magic, but had since stopped. Once she started going to the Magic Guild things became strained between her and her father; eventually leading to her leaving the her home and the village altogether.
